I want to purchase a repro ignition kit for my 1961 283 with 2 four barrels. This engine has dist driven tach.....I'm not sure if some 61s and dist tachs and some generator tachs.....main question, i've noticed in the vendor sites they list a kit for a 1961 and one for a 1962. Is the difference in the dist tach drive ?

Tach drive distributors were on Corvettes from 1962-74. Corvettes from 1957-61 used a generator tach drive. This is why the top ignition shielding is different between a '61 and a '62.

All 61's used the tach drive generator, while 62's drove the tach off of the distributor.

The 62 top shield and right lower spark plug shield, are both different from the ones used on a 61 Corvette.

Also - wing nuts are used on the spark plug shielding on a '61 however, hex head nuts are used on the upper ignition shielding....many mistakenly put wing nuts on the upper shielding as well...
